Buttermilk Biscuits


These Buttermilk Biscuits are so rich with that butter flavor and when you spread your best jelly on them...WOW!!!

All you need just three ingredients to whip up the best buttermilk biscuits for breakfast, lunch or dinner.


Three Ingredients

1 stick frozen butter

2 1/2 cups White Lily® Enriched Bleached Self-rising Flour(make the best baking products).


1 cup cold buttermilk

2 tablespoons butter, melted to brush on top

How to Make It

Preheat oven to 475°. Grate frozen butter using large holes of a box grater. Toss together grated butter and flour in a medium bowl. Chill 10 minutes.

Add buttermilk and stir about 10 or 15 times.

Pour dough out onto a floured surface. Lightly sprinkle flour on top of dough. Using a lightly floured rolling pin, roll dough into a 3/4-inch-thick rectangle. Fold dough in half making sure ends meet. Repeat rolling and folding process 4 more times.

Roll dough to 1/2-inch thickness. Cut with a 2 1/2-inch floured biscuits cutter, reshaping dough pieces and flouring as needed.

Place biscuits rounds on a lightly greased jelly-roll pan.make sure biscuits are touching each other, this will help them to rise. Bake at 475° for 15 minutes or until golden brown.

Cast Iron Skillet Apple Pie


Hey This is Sandra !!! You Will love This Cast Iron Skillet Apple Pie... My Family And Friends Just Adore It Will Vanilla Ice Cream.

It's Easy...And Very Low Cost...And Very Good Yall !!!


12 Granny Smith Apple Sliced And Peel And Corded

1 teaspoon cinnamon

1 cup light brown sugar

1 tablespoon vanilla extract

1 stick butter slice in 12 pieces

1 1/2 tablespoon corn starch

In a deep cast iron skillet


place slice apples and sprinkle with corn starch,cinnamon,brown sugar, vanilla extract and slices butter on top of apples.

Place a ready to bake pie crust on top of apple mixture and egg wash on the crust.add two air holds on top of crust to vent.

Bake at 375 pre-heated oven for 30 mins or until golden brown.
